Feds Finalize Rule Erasing $49 Billion In Medical Debt From Credit Scores,
Cfpb
Says
About 15 million Americans will see their credit reports cleared of medical debt under a new rule approved by the Consumer Financial Protection Bureau. The CFPB has finalized a landmark rule that removes $49 billion in medical debt from credit reports, the bureau said in a news release on Tuesday, Jan. 7. The regulation also prohibits lenders from using medical information in lending decisions when evaluating loan applications. Newly Minted Millionaire: Boston Man Preparing For Future After Lottery Win
A Boston man said he already knows how he'll spend the $1 million he won playing in the Massachusetts State Lottery. Jose Rodrigues, of Dorchester, won the prize playing the "777" scratch-off game. He elected to take the lump sum payment of $650,000 (before) taxes rather than the annuity. Rodrigues said he'll use the money to pay off his mortgage. He bought the ticket at O'Brien's Wines & Liquors at 1911 Dorchester Ave. in Dorchester. The store will get a $10,000 bonus for the sale.
